Semantic Search

semantic_search searches code by meaning and returns its constituent rankings directly. The vector and BM25 legs are function-oriented, using function-level chunks with enclosing class or file summary context. The co-edit leg is file-oriented. It searches code, not prose or markdown.

Semantic search is opt-in. Build Bifrost with the nlp feature:

Terminal window
cargo build --features nlp --bin bifrost

Then enable background indexing for the process:

Terminal window
BIFROST_SEMANTIC_INDEX=auto bifrost --root /path/to/project --mcp core

Without the nlp feature, the nlp toolset publishes no tools and core degrades to symbol|workspace. This example is intentionally scoped to symbol navigation plus semantic search and does not expose query_code. Add extended to the composition when the same agent also needs structural queries.

The semantic index shares .brokk/bifrost_cache.db with the analyzer cache. Explicit-root processes place it at the primary repository root and therefore share it across linked worktrees. MCP sessions bound through client roots keep it under the exact approved root instead. Vectors and BM25 rows are keyed by content hash, so switching branches re-points rows instead of re-embedding unchanged content.

Once enabled, a background build starts when the workspace is activated. semantic_search waits until the index is ready, and the file watcher keeps it updated incrementally.

refresh forces a full rebuild of the code index. Normal tool calls already apply watcher-detected file changes automatically, so most hosts should not call refresh during routine operation.

Embeddings use voyageai/voyage-4-nano, downloaded from the Hugging Face hub on first use, and run in a PyTorch SDPA sidecar launched with:

Terminal window
uv run scripts/voyage_sidecar.py

Rust keeps the indexing pipeline and token counting in-process. The sidecar owns model forward passes and selects CUDA, Apple Metal, or CPU at runtime.

If BIFROST_SIDECAR_DEVICES is unset, Bifrost honors an existing CUDA_VISIBLE_DEVICES list. If that is also unset, it uses every GPU reported by nvidia-smi. If no CUDA GPU is visible, it launches one unpinned sidecar, which may use Metal or CPU.

BIFROST_ACCELERATOR is a Bifrost tool-availability gate, not a CUDA device binding.
